Chances are you’ve driven down South Temple and wondered what the giant stone sphinxes were guarding.

Here’s your chance to find out.

The Salt Lake Masonic Temple is now open for tours two days a week, allowing anyone who is interested an inside peek at the world of the Masons.

The temple has long hosted a yearly open house, but this will be the first time it has opened on a regular basis, said Ridgely Gilmour, president of the Masonic Temple Association. While many see the Masons as shrouded in mystery, Gilmour is encouraging the public to tour the temple and ask questions. Inquiry fits in with the temple’s main purpose.
